The Allure of Risk and Reward

The psychology of gambling is deeply rooted in the allure of risk and the potential for reward. People are often drawn to the idea of winning big with little investment, making the possibility of fortune seem tantalizingly close. This dynamic triggers the brain’s reward system, releasing neurotransmitters like dopamine, which heightens the excitement and can lead to a euphoric sensation. Moreover, the unpredictability of gambling contributes to its addictive nature. The element of chance allows individuals to fantasize about their next big win, creating a compelling narrative that keeps players returning to the tables or slots. The highs and lows of gambling mirror the rollercoaster of life, providing an escape and a sense of control amidst uncertainty. This blend of risk and reward is a powerful motivator for many, feeding into the human desire for excitement.

The Role of Cognitive Biases

Cognitive biases play a significant role in the psychology of gambling, shaping how individuals perceive their chances of winning. One common bias is the illusion of control, where players believe they have more influence over outcomes than they actually do. This belief can lead to overconfidence, prompting individuals to make bets they wouldn’t normally consider if they assessed the odds more rationally. The tendency to remember wins more vividly than losses further fuels this mindset, as gamblers often ignore their failures while reminiscing about their successes.

Another prevalent bias is the gambler’s fallacy, which leads players to assume that past outcomes will affect future results. For instance, after a series of losses, a gambler may feel that a win is “due,” perpetuating the cycle of play despite the statistical reality. These cognitive distortions not only enhance the thrill of gambling but also contribute to problematic behaviors, as individuals may chase losses and continue gambling in hopes of recapturing their perceived luck.

The Social Dynamics of Gambling

Gambling is not just an individual experience; it is often a communal activity that fosters social interaction. Many people enjoy visiting casinos or engaging in online gambling platforms to connect with others, sharing the thrill of the game. This social aspect can amplify the excitement, as players cheer each other on and celebrate wins together. The camaraderie found in gambling environments can further enhance the overall experience, making it more appealing and engaging.

In addition, the social norms surrounding gambling can impact individual behavior. In cultures where gambling is widely accepted or celebrated, individuals may feel more inclined to participate, viewing it as a rite of passage or a form of entertainment. The collective enthusiasm surrounding gambling can create a sense of belonging, reinforcing the desire to play and explore various betting opportunities.

The Impact of Technology on Gambling Psychology

Advancements in technology have drastically changed the landscape of gambling, introducing new formats and platforms that cater to a diverse audience. Online casinos, mobile apps, and live dealer games have made gambling more accessible than ever, allowing players to engage with their favorite games anytime and anywhere. This convenience can intensify the thrill, as the ability to place bets at the touch of a button creates an immediate rush.

Moreover, technology has allowed for the development of innovative features that enhance user engagement, such as personalized game recommendations and interactive experiences. These advancements can create a more immersive environment, making the thrill of gambling even more enticing. However, with these changes also come challenges, as players may find it harder to set limits or recognize the potential for addiction when gambling is so readily available.
